Audi outduels Peugeot to win at Sebring
Audi trio Allan McNish, Tom Kristensen and Rinaldo Capello, who now have a combined total of 12 victories in the sports car classic at Sebring International Raceway, outdueled a Peugeot shared by Franck Montagny, Sebastien Bourdais and Stephane Sarrazine on Saturday in a battle of diesel-powered prototype sports cars.

O`s want Guthrie back from WBC early
From the The Sports Xchange: Jeremy Guthrie wouldn't be the ace on most teams. In Baltimore, he is the clear-cut No. 1 starter. While his status in the starting rotation might come by default, Guthrie brings a steadying force to a staff in need of direction. Guthrie, who recently was asked by the club to return from the World Baseball Classic to begin preparing for the 2009 season, will face the likes of C.C. Sabathia, Josh Beckett, Roy Halladay and James Shields with regularity in his third full season with the Orioles. Guthrie, who allowed six runs and seven hits in 1 2/3 innings of Team USA's loss to Venezuela, wasn't scheduled to pitch again in the World Baseball Classic, so the Orioles requested he return to Fort Lauderdale. He still must work with new catcher Gregg Zaun to establish a rapport.
